Pseudocoleophoma rhapidis

Taxonomy ID: 2935553 (for references in articles please use NCBI:txid2935553)
current name
Pseudocoleophoma rhapidis Kular. & K.D. Hyde, 2023 in [Kularathnage ND et al. (2022)]
holotype of Pseudocoleophoma rhapidis: ZHKU:21-0010
culture from holotype of Pseudocoleophoma rhapidis: ZHKUCC:21-0124
includes:
Pseudocoleophoma sp. NDK-2022a
NCBI BLAST name: ascomycete fungi
Rank: species
Genetic code: Translation table 1 (Standard)
Mitochondrial genetic code: Translation table 4 (Mold Mitochondrial; Protozoan Mitochondrial; Coelenterate Mitochondrial; Mycoplasma; Spiroplasma)
Lineage( full )
cellular organisms; Eukaryota; Opisthokonta; Fungi; Dikarya; Ascomycota; saccharomyceta; Pezizomycotina; leotiomyceta; dothideomyceta; Dothideomycetes; Pleosporomycetidae; Pleosporales; Massarineae; Dictyosporiaceae; Pseudocoleophoma

Comments and References:

Kularathnage ND et al. (2022)
Kularathnage ND, Wanasinghe DN, Senanayake IC, Yang Y, Manawasinghe IS, Phillips AJ, Hyde KD, Dong W, Song J. 2022. Microfungi associated with ornamental palms: Byssosphaeria phoenicis sp. nov. (Melanommataceae) and Pseudocoleophoma rhapidis sp. nov. (Dictyosporiaceae) from south China. Phytotaxa 568(2):149-169.
